Best Easy Tacos de Guisado de Chicharrón Recipe

Soft tacos filled with chicharrón simmered in green or red salsa. A comforting family breakfast taco that transforms humble pork rinds into a richly flavored, satisfying meal.

Ingredients
Main ingredients
  • chicharrón (pork rinds) 6 oz
  • corn tortillas 8 pieces
  • tomatillos 1 cup
  • onion 0.5 cup
  • garlic 2 cloves
  • fresh cilantro 0.25 cup
Seasonings/Sauce
  • serrano or jalapeño pepper 1 pieces
  • vegetable oil 1 tbsp
  • salt 1 tsp
  • black pepper 0.25 tsp

Cooking steps
  1. 1

    Roast tomatillos, serrano or jalapeño pepper, onion, and garlic in a dry skillet over medium heat until lightly charred, about 6–8 minutes.

  2. 2

    Blend roasted vegetables with cilantro, salt, and black pepper to create a smooth salsa verde.

  3. 3

    Heat vegetable oil in a skillet over medium heat. Pour in the salsa and simmer for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.

  4. 4

    Add chicharrón to the simmering salsa, reduce heat to low, and cook gently for 10 minutes until chicharrón softens but retains some bite.

  5. 5

    Warm corn tortillas on a hot skillet for 30 seconds per side. Assemble tacos by filling each tortilla with the chicharrón guisado, serving immediately while hot.

Personalized Q&A
Q. What's the key ingredient in this recipe?
The key ingredient is chicharrón, or pork rinds, which provide rich flavor and a unique texture when simmered in salsa. Without the chicharrón, the tacos would lose their distinctive taste and comforting character.
Q. Which step is most important for capturing authentic flavor?
Roasting the tomatillos, onion, garlic, and peppers until lightly charred in the first step is essential. This process deepens the salsa’s flavor and aroma, giving the tacos their characteristic Mexican profile.
Q. How do I prevent soggy or chewy chicharrón in the tacos?
Gently simmer the chicharrón in the salsa over low heat for 10 minutes. This softens the pork rinds without making them mushy, preserving just enough texture for satisfying tacos. Avoid overcooking or boiling, which can cause them to break apart.
